A good security camera system does not begin with boxes on a rack. It begins with a brief workout in threat, design, and habits. I discovered that early while helping a little manufacturing client that kept having copper spindles disappear on weekends. They had eight video cameras currently, but none of them captured the packing dock. As soon as we mapped real motion patterns and light conditions, we solved the problem with three cameras and much better placement. Equipment matters, but the strategy matters more.
This guide strolls through the decisions that in fact shape results: where to place eyes, how to power them, what bandwidth you can spare, and how to keep video searchable and acceptable. If you wind up calling an expert for cctv installation services, you will understand precisely what to demand and why. If you do it yourself, you will prevent the traps that cost time and leave blind spots.
Think in regards to events you want to capture. A porch pirate at 5 feet is various from an intruder at thirty. License plates need more resolution than faces at the very same distance, particularly during the night. Retail diminish is an aisle issue, not a door problem. The images you need dictate your option in between large coverage and detail.
Walk your residential or commercial property at the hours that concern you. Notice shadows, streetlights, glare, and reflective surface areas. If you can, hold your phone cam at the installing height and take sample shots day and night. Your eye will lie about brightness and angles. Pictures won't. Measure distances with a tape or a laser step, and note the paths people in fact take, not the paths you wish they would. For outside locations, mark the dominant wind instructions and where rain blows in. Water on a dome turns faces into ghosts.
A fast, real-world example: a restaurant with theft in the parking lot had two 8 mm video cameras pointed at the entrance. They looked great in daytime. At night, every plate was a white flare. We switched one cam for a varifocal lens placed at a shallow angle off the lot's main lane and added a low-glare flood to even out lighting. Plate checks out went from almost none to approximately 70 percent, even on rainy nights.
Wireless security cameras network switch installation fix one issue and create 2 others. They free you from running video cable television, but they need steady power and clean radio conditions. If you can run Ethernet, a wired IP electronic camera installation is still the most predictable option. For older structures where fishing cable is a headache, carefully planned cordless nodes can work well.
Use wired when the video camera is critical, the environment is dense with Wi‑Fi devices, or the structure enables cabling without major interruption. Power over Ethernet is the workhorse here. A single Cat6 cable television supplies both power and data, streamlines surge defense, and scales cleanly to dozens of gadgets. If the run surpasses 100 meters, add a PoE switch mid-run or fiber with a media converter.
Use wireless when the only useful problem is power and you trust your radio environment. Battery-powered video cameras are practical for low-traffic spots or temporary coverage. Anticipate to alter or recharge batteries every couple of weeks in hectic areas, and regularly in winter. For permanent wireless, go for line-of-sight point-to-point links if the camera sits on a detached structure. For rural homes, Wi‑Fi mesh with a dedicated backhaul can keep feeds stable, however test throughput with the video camera's bitrate before you install anything. A camera streaming at 4 Mbps is fine on paper till 4 of them fill your 2.4 GHz band.
Hybrid setups prevail. Wire the concern cameras, and use cordless security cameras to cover marginal locations where running cable would suggest ripping drywall. That mix decreases cost and speeds release without compromising reliability.
Resolution offers electronic cameras, however lens options and positioning win cases. A 4K sensor with a large 2.8 mm lens will give broad protection and poor detail at distance. A 4 MP sensing unit with a 6 mm lens may check out a face at 30 feet. The majority of websites gain from a mix: a large video camera for situational awareness and a tighter lens for identification at choke points.
Varifocal lenses, generally 2.8 to 12 mm, let you tweak framing during setup. Repaired lenses are more affordable and work when you understand the range and angle in advance. Motorized varifocal designs assist when you can not access the install quickly after the truth. For long driveways, think about 8 to 32 mm varifocal or committed LPR (license plate recognition) cameras that manage shutter speed and IR differently to freeze plates at speed.
Sensor size and low-light efficiency matter as much as pixel count. Larger sensing units with lower f‑number lenses collect more light, reduce noise, and keep IR reflection manageable. Check the supplier's minimum illumination in lux, but take it with a grain of salt. Real scenes are unpleasant. If your target location is regularly below 5 lux, either set up supplemental lighting or choose a cam with strong integrated IR and excellent IR cut filters. Avoid pointing IR domes straight at reflective surfaces like gloss paint or white vinyl siding. The halo will trash your night image.
Domes look discreet and resist tampering, however the bubble can gather gunk or dew, particularly under soffits where air stagnates. Bullets shed water, run cooler, and typically have better integrated IR throw, however they are much easier to get. Turrets divided the difference and are popular for their clean IR behavior. PTZ cameras have their location, generally in backyards or lots where you need to steer to investigate. Do not expect a PTZ to be pointing at the right location when you in fact need it unless you automate tours and activates. Repaired video cameras are the backbone; PTZ fills in.
Mounting height changes results. High installs lower vandalism and expand coverage, but they hurt face capture. If you require identification, anchor at roughly eight to 10 feet over an entrance and cant the camera so a person's face fills a minimum of 15 percent of the frame at the target distance. Usage junction boxes that match the electronic camera base to prevent packing connections inside soffits. Seal penetrations with exterior-rated silicone, but leave a drip loop in your cable television so water doesn't wick into the wall.
Indoors, avoid intending across windows. Even with WDR, a bright afternoon will blow out information. Goal along the window wall or use shades. In cooking areas and damp areas, use housings rated for steam and splatter. In warehouses, vibration can slowly stroll an electronic camera off target; thread-locker on set screws and stiff installs save headaches.
Surveillance traffic is foreseeable if you prepare. Budget plan bitrate before you buy. A common 4 MP H. 265 stream can run between 2 and 6 Mbps depending upon scene complexity and motion. Multiply by camera count, then add 30 percent buffer. If your switch uplink is 1 Gbps and you prepare for 32 video cameras at 4 Mbps each, you are near the comfort limit when you consist of bursts, management overhead, and remote watching. Usage stacked or aggregated uplinks, and avoid daisy-chaining inexpensive unmanaged switches like Christmas lights.
A devoted VLAN for cams and the recorder does 3 things: it limits broadcast noise, streamlines QoS, and improves security. Give the NVR and cams static or DHCP-reserved addresses. Keep tenant access control the electronic camera management interface behind a firewall software and require strong, special qualifications. Disable UPnP on routers and never expose an NVR to the internet directly. If you desire remote access, use a VPN or a vendor app with two-factor authentication.
For wireless segments, run a site survey throughout the busiest time of day. Channels might look tidy at noon and collapse at 7 pm when neighbors stream. Favor 5 GHz for electronic cameras if range permits, and anchor cams on SSIDs with low contention. If a cam's signal drops below about -70 dBm RSSI during tests, either move the gain access to point or include a dedicated bridge.
Footage you can not obtain is noise. Start with a retention target. Homes typically keep 7 to 14 days. Small companies vary from 14 to 30. Sites with compliance requirements may mandate 60 days or more. Motion-based recording extends storage, but do not overstate savings. Hectic scenes still chew through disk.
For on-premises recording, NVRs with enterprise-grade drives deserve the small premium. Surveillance-class disks deal with consistent composes and higher operating temperature levels. RAID 5 or 6 purchases uptime however not backup. If a camera captures an important event, export it quickly and archive to a separate gadget or cloud in a write-once format. Keep in mind time offsets if the system clock drifts. I have actually seen cases fall apart due to the fact that the video timestamp was four minutes off the point-of-sale data.
Cloud storage reduces management however watch repeating expenses and upload bandwidth. A single 4 MP electronic camera at 2 Mbps running constantly presses approximately 21 GB per day. Four cams will hit 80 to 90 GB daily. A lot of domestic uplinks can not sustain that. Hybrid techniques cache in your area and push movement occasions or time-lapse pictures to the cloud. That gives off-site durability without choking the line.
Analytics can decrease noise and make searches tolerable. Fundamental motion detection triggers each time a branch waves. Modern cams with onboard AI models differentiate people, cars, and sometimes animals. Line crossing, intrusion boxes, and loitering detection remove much of the scrap. Heat maps assistance in retail to understand traffic, though they are more strategic than security-focused.
Be skeptical of checkbox functions. Person detection at midday is easy. Person detection during the night, in rain, with IR blooming, is where designs stumble. If you appreciate plate capture, use dedicated LPR streams with quick shutter and IR tuned for retroreflective sheeting. For anti-tailgating in lobbies, set a camera with an access control system and an easy rule: door open time versus single credential. The most trustworthy informs are those connected to physical events, not simply pixels moving.
Voice and light deterrence can be effective when they are immediate and specific. A cam that plays a generic message after a 10-second hold-up teaches intruders to neglect it. A light that snaps on at the edge of a yard when someone enters a specified zone is much better. Integrate with existing lighting where possible. Uniform illumination not just enhances video however likewise alters behavior.
Plenty of property owners and little shops do an exceptional job with do it yourself security cam setup. The compromises boil down to time, tools, and risk tolerance. A pro will bring cable television fish tools, correct termination gear, a PoE tester, and typically a lift for safe mounting. More important, they bring a pattern memory of what has actually stopped working before. They understand which soffits hide spaces that swallow sound and trap humidity, or which stucco composition needs unique anchors.
If you generate cctv setup services, request a documented security system setup: a map with field of visions, lens choices, PoE budgets, switch and NVR designs, VLAN strategy, retention mathematics, and a password handoff procedure. Require that admin accounts be moved to you which default passwords be changed. Request a test walk with exports from each video camera, day and night, and validate time sync with NTP. These small actions avoid the typical trap of a system that looks fine till the one night you require it.
Pre-plan: sketch cam positions on a scaled plan, note heights, cable television courses, and PoE endpoints. Procedure ranges and verify that each run is under 100 meters or that a mid-span switch is planned. Choose retention and determine storage with a 30 percent buffer.
Bench setup: upgrade firmware on the NVR and cams before installing. Designate addresses, set a calling convention that explains place and lens (for example, "FrontDoor_2.8 mm"). Enable HTTPS and disable unnecessary services. Include the video cameras to the NVR and validate streams.
Cable and power: pull Cat6, avoid tight staples, and keep parallel runs at least a foot from high-voltage lines. Usage keystone jacks or shielded ports where appropriate. Label both ends. Check each kept up a cable television tester and a PoE load tester.
Mount and objective: momentarily tape or clamp cameras in location while you examine framing on a live view. Change for daytime and night, then tighten up mounts. Seal exterior penetrations and produce drip loops.
Tune and file: set bitrate, frame rate, and GOP. Enable motion or analytic guidelines with level of sensitivity checked across day-night shifts. Set NTP, user accounts, and retention. Export a test clip from each cam and conserve a last map with settings.
This series is not glamorous, however it saves hours of callbacks. Shortcuts generally show up later on as choppy video, dropped streams, or storage that fills too early.
Cheap cable television costs more in the long run. Use solid copper Cat6 from a trusted brand name. CCA (copper-clad aluminum) might pass a standard connection test however drops voltage on long terms and heats under load. For outdoor runs, utilize UV-rated jacket and drip loops. Where lightning is an issue, add PoE surge protectors at the building entry and bond them to a correct ground.
For remote structures, cordless bridges work well, however consider fiber if you can trench. Fiber shrugs off lightning-induced surges that kill copper. Media converters and small SFP switches are economical compared with replacing fried equipment. In farms and marinas, this pays for itself the very first storm.
Battery-powered designs take advantage of reasonable responsibility cycle mathematics. A video camera that claims 3 months of life typically assumes 10 events daily at brief clips. Put that exact same camera on a hectic street and you will be recharging weekly. Solar panels work when they get unshaded sun for at least 4 to 6 hours day-to-day and when the website's winter season angle is accounted for. Mount panels where ladders are safe and theft is difficult.
Security electronic cameras catch more than your own property. Laws differ by state and country, but a couple of norms travel well. Do not intend into bedrooms or personal interior areas of adjacent homes. If you have audio recording made it possible for, be aware that two-party authorization laws might apply. In businesses, post notifications that video recording is in place. If staff have access to cameras on their phones, specify who can evaluate video, for what function, and the length of time clips can be maintained before deletion.
Timekeeping and export stability matter if video footage might support legal action. Keep system clocks synced by means of a dependable NTP source. When exporting, include the player software if the format is proprietary, and keep hash worths where offered. Label clips with incident numbers, not just dates, and store them in a separate, backed-up area. These small habits avoid conflicts over authenticity.
I have actually seen the exact same 5 failure modes on repeat. Cameras pointed into direct dawn or sunset will blind themselves for a slice of every day. IR reflecting off siding will fog an image all night. Car bitrates on hectic scenes overload NVRs and drop feeds. Consumer routers with UPnP expose gadgets on the public internet, and bots attempt default passwords within hours. And lastly, somebody pulls a cable tight without a drip loop, rain goes into the wall, and the cam passes away a week later.
Recovery begins with seclusion. Examine power at the PoE port and at the video camera. Swap a known-good cable television or switch port. Simplify the network path. If night images are bad, hold a white card in front of the lens to see how the IR responds. If motion informs blow up your phone, decrease sensitivity during wind gusts or use analytic rules with object filters rather of pixel motion. Keep a little set on hand: spare PoE injector, short spot cable televisions, a multimeter, a PoE tester, and a spare electronic camera. The video surveillance solutions fastest fix is frequently replacement, followed by a bench diagnosis later.
Costs differ extensively. A standard four-camera wired IP set with a good NVR and 2 TB of storage can land in between 500 and 1,200 dollars, depending upon sensor quality and features. Adding expert labor and proper cabling frequently doubles that, with material options and building intricacy driving difference. Wireless setups may minimize labor however can cost more in ongoing batteries, subscription cloud storage, and periodic troubleshooting.
Spend where it moves the needle. Good lenses and dependable recording beat fancy functions. Buy one or two higher-spec cameras for identification and fill in protection with mid-tier models. Do not inexpensive out on switches and cable television. If cloud access is a must, spend for a vendor with a track record and a clear security model. Free communities come with strings that pull later.
Wired IP systems: steady, scalable, PoE streamlines power and information, best for permanent setups and critical coverage.
Wireless security electronic cameras: quick to release, flexible, constrained by power and radio environment, suitable for short-term or hard-to-wire spots.
Hybrid: most typical in genuine websites, wire the core, go wireless at the edges, keep a constant management user interface if possible.
This decision is less about ideology and more about the structure, the ground, and the risks. A ranch-style home with open attic runs asks for Cat6. A concrete mid-rise condo states wireless and patience. A little storage facility with a clear main aisle says PoE and fixed turrets at eight to twelve feet.
The first week with a new system is the most crucial. You will find out which cams chatter with false positives and which ones stay silent when they should not. Fine-tune sensitivity at various times of day. Develop schedules. Tag important clips so you can train your own expectations and, if your system supports it, train analytics. Do a month-to-month five-minute audit: live view each video camera, scrub the last 24 hours on fast speed, and export one clip to confirm the workflow still works. Replace desiccant packs in domes as needed, wipe lenses, and tighten up mounts after seasonal storms.
When something feels off, it usually is. A cam that starts flickering at sunset may have a failing IR selection. A feed that drops whenever the microwave runs means your cordless channel option is poor. A system that keeps missing out on faces at the door needs a slightly lower install or a narrower lens. Small modifications accumulate into genuine performance.
Choosing and setting up the best security electronic camera system is not about the flashiest specification sheet. It is about matching ability to reality, then showing it with light, angles, and practices. Whether you lean on expert cctv installation services or construct it yourself, treat the process like any craft. Plan carefully, install cleanly, test truthfully, and file enough that your future self can repair what breaks. If you do that, the video footage you require will exist, and it will be clear sufficient to matter.
